Madison Fall Engagement Session | Holly & Dan

The perfect trifecta: cats, boats, the capitol and books. Holly and Dan’s Madison fall engagement session was filled with color and lots of laughter.

I was so excited when Holly reached out and asked me to photograph her and Dan’s engagement session! These two high school sweethearts were so fun to photograph and it was great getting a glimpse into their love.

Their session started at their home on Madison’s east side. Their front yard was decorated with Halloween elements and their cat was curiously peeking out the front door window.

Holly and Dan introduced me to their adorable cat and shared some kombucha as they played cribbage and watched a snippet of a horror film. I always encourage my couples to bring elements of their relationship and hobbies they love into their session.

Our next stop was Brittingham Boats, a special place in Holly and Dan’s hearts. We explored the cute lakeside park and walked around the boats as the leaves fell at our feet. After, we drove to Madison’s Capitol and parked by the library where we would finish our session.

We embraced the last of daylight at the Capitiol building. I asked Holly and Dan to throw leaves and run around like little kids. Their carefree energy really helped make their session so much fun.

Lastly, we walked to the downtown Madison Public Library branch and took photos highlighting one of their other hobbies: reading! The downtown library branch is my favorite and I love the design elements throughout!

I loved Holly and Dan’s Madison fall engagement session and I was so happy they asked me to capture this time in their lives!
